#37e8d8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37e8d8 is composed of 21.6% red, 91%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.9%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 174.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#37e8d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#00d1b1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#37e8d8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#37e8d8 has RGB values of R:55, G:232,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3664088.

Shades and Tints of #37e8d8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0a is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#37e8d8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9292 is the less saturated color, while #26f9e6 is the most saturated one.
